Saxon Drummer Nigel Glockler Rushed To Hospital - Remaining UK Dates Postponed To February 2015

British NWOBHM legend Saxon postponed the remaining dates on their UK tour due to drummer Nigel Glockler's health issues. Glockler was rushed to hospital on Monday night. More details will follow as soon as available.

States Saxon frontman Biff Byford in a Facebook post: "Nigel, our friend and brother, is in the hospital in the UK having tests to find a bleed on his brain. He is up and talking but he says he has a ball-crushing headache. I will pass all your messages on to Gina, Nigel's wife, and we all pray that Nige can pull through this! At the moment all shows have been rescheduled to [early] February 2015."

Following shows were rescheduled as follows:

Feb. 03 - Newcastle, UK - Academy
Feb. 04 - Nottingham, UK - Rock City
Feb. 05 - Wolverhampton, UK - Wulfrun Hall
Feb. 06 - Oxford, UK - Academy
Feb. 07 - London, UK - Shepherds Bush Empire

Tickets remain valid for the new dates of course. The band and management would like to apologize to all involved for any inconvenience caused.
